    AF Flor Fina 8-5-8 Maduro last night with my friend out on my deck.

    I'm very impressed with this cigar. You can't beat the price and they're pretty darn tasty for being a less expensive Fuente cigar. I've smoked a few boxes of both the natural and the maduro and I prefer the maduro. I've yet to have even one that wasn't rolled perfectly!
